Orchard Students Turn RAFT Materials into Safer Wind Turbines for Birds

Ten third graders and twelve fourth graders in Kathleen Gould’s class at Orchard School District know to turn to RAFT when making creative design solutions! They’ve been on a 17-day Design Challenge journey studying how wind turbines kill hundreds of thousands of birds each year in North America—making turbines the most menacing form of green energy! Using cardboard tubes, paper pinwheel blades, clay, tape, stickers, cotton balls, bubble wrap, and other RAFT materials, student teams were able to think about and design clever models of wind turbines that might be safer for birds to fly around or nest upon! It started when representatives from the WildLIFE Associates brought into the class rehabilitated falcons, owls, eagles, and other birds damaged by wind turbines. “We learned about Luna the owl, who is now blind in one eye, and Liberty, the bald eagle, who broke its wing from flying into a turbine,” says Gould. RAFT member’s innovative repurposing creates a fun filled take home activity

Here is a creative idea from Arlene Brown, a science teacher at St. Mary's School in Los Gatos: "Each year I teach my first-graders about weather, and this year I decided to have them build their own rain gauges. I came to RAFT in search of rain gauges, and what I found were giant syringes (with no needles) that turned out to be perfect for this project!  At 17 cents apiece, I was able to have all 36 students create rain gauges for less than 7 dollars. In class, the students took one look at my sample and knew exactly what to do.  They were very excited about this project! They put a pointed stick in the small end of the syringe to plug the hole and keep the gauge vertical. Now all we needed was rain... thankfully, Mother Nature cooperated by providing a rare rainstorm at just the right time! Explore the phases of the moon with RAFT hands on Activities!

I am an elementary school teacher at Orchard School .  Before the winter holidays I spent three days teaching my class about moon activities that I had learned at a RAFT workshop last summer entitled 'Crafty Moon Activities'.  The lessons I used to introduce the moon to my second and third graders were:  Modeling the Moon’s Rotation, Moon: Nearside-Far side, and Nine and a Half to the Moon.  In these lessons, based on RAFT Idea Sheets , the children learned using movement and hands on materials where and how the moon moves, what it looks like on both sides of the moon, and physically how far the moon is from the earth.   We then talked about the fact that the moon doesn’t change shape, but that the reflection of the sunlight on the moon creates the images that we see at night.
